It's 100 percent illegal for a mother to abort her child in El Salvador, the smallest country in Central America. But the amazing story about how a country with a name meaning "savior" came to constitutionally protect its unborn children from conception — despite ongoing massive international pressure to the contrary — remains practically unknown.
Julia Cardenal, president of Sí a la Vida (Yes to Life Foundation) of San Salvador, tells that story to attendees at Campaign Life Coalition's 2014 national pro-life conference in Toronto.
